I have a FN F2000. Anyway, it has one problem. Since this rifle is made for modern combat, everything is modular now and the only accessories are made for AR's. Been there, done that. I've brought this rifle with me a few times. It's overall loaded weight is now 14 lbs.

Anyway, it only has one rail. Just like the Beretta Storm. One long one on top. The only thing I've been able to do is that I found some 45 degree rails and attached them to give me a 90 degree angle along the right side. The left side has the cocking handle. I've mounted a pressure switch M3 Surefire with the 220 lumen bulb.
I'd like to mount it somewhere else since it kinda blocks out my right side periphrial (spelling?) FN's representative Bob Ailes said to me on the phone that the foregrip attachment will not be available in the states for a bit because it's going to Slovenia and other areas that they've sold them.
So...in light of that, I'm sure some of you have Beretta Storm rifle/carbines and would have some suggestions on what I could do to expand the rifle. Better yet. Let me show it too you.

I've seen photos where some fella dug a hole out of the potato grip handguard and shove his 6Z Surefire but I don't want to do anything to a rifle that cost me nearly $2k. I'm sure you understand. Even the Storm's short, 2 inch rails would not mount on it unless I interfered with the weapons internals. What would you do? This is how it's set up now. It's the best I could do without digging or cutting or screwing in something. This weapon is now a loaded weight of 11 lbs.
